  • Publication number: 20020058432
    Abstract: A modular jack connector (100) includes a housing (1) defining a cavity (15) in a front wall (14) thereof, a plurality of terminals (2) received in the cavity, a dustproof cover (3), and a shield (4). A pair of slots (142) is defined in the front wall and a pair of block portions (122) is formed on a top wall (11) of the housing. The dustproof cover comprises a main body (32) defining a channel (34) in its upper edge, a resilient fastener (36) extending from the main body (32), and a pair of pivots (38). The pivots are received in the slots and are retained in place by a front face (42) of the shield. An abutting portion (364) of the resilient fastener abuts the block portions in a closed position. A spring end portion (366) extending through the channel is depressed to open the closed dustproof cover.

  • Publication number: 20020058431
    Abstract: An assembly of the present invention includes an electronic connector (1) and a vacuum placement cover (30). The connector includes a housing (10) and a plurality of contacts (20). Two side walls (103, 104) are separated from a tongue member (12) of the housing by a pair of grooves (11) at both sides of the tongue member. The vacuum placement cover comprises a cover member (31) having a cover plate (34) with a flat top surface (311) for receiving a vacuum pick-up force for placement of the connector. Two side plates (33) depend from opposite sides of the cover plate and fit against outer surfaces of the side walls to keep the cover from wobbling and to protect the side walls from deflecting under the force of the cover. Two resilient clamping members (32) are formed on longitudinal sides of the cover plate, each clamping member comprising two opposite gripping legs (320) for clamping opposite faces of the tongue member.

  • Patent number: 6383024
    Abstract: A vertically stacked USB electrical connector (1) comprises a housing (2), a number of terminals (25), an upper inner shield (3), a lower inner shield (4), a front outer shield (51), and a rear outer shield (52). The lower inner shield forms a supporting pad (414) for abutting against a printed circuit board (7) on which the connector is mounted thereby ensuring the connector not to incline forwardly when a mated complementary connector is withdrawn from the connector. The front and rear outer shields enclose a base (21) of the housing while the inner shields enclose mating boards (23) projecting forwardly from the base. The outer shields are in electrical connection with the inner shields.

  • Patent number: 6383025
    Abstract: A cable connector assembly includes an electrical connector (1), a wire-securing element (20) and a cable (30). The connector has an insulative housing (11), a plurality of electrical contacts (130) secured therein, and a metallic shield (12). The housing has a securing portion (1192) in each of opposite side walls (119) thereof. Each securing portion includes an upper horizontal slot (1193) and a vertical slot (1194) forming a t-shaped cross. The cable includes a plurality of signal wires (31) and a pair of ground wires (33). The shield has a pair of inwardly extending fastening projections (121). A signal conductor (32) of each signal wire electrically connects with a corresponding electrical contact. A ground conductor (34) of each ground wire is located into the corresponding vertical slot. Part of the ground conductor is pressed into the corresponding horizontal slot by the corresponding fastening projection of the shield.

  • Patent number: 6368167
    Abstract: A method of making the electrical connector (100) includes the steps of: a. forming a housing (2) which defines a chamber (20) therethrough in a rear-to-front direction; b. making a contact module (3); c. stamping and forming a shield (1) having a body portion (12) and a pair of integral solder tails (13) on the body portion; d. applying a plating of nickel material on both the body portion and the integral solder tails of the shield; e. applying a plating of tin-lead alloy material on only the integral solder tails by selective plating; f. assembling the contact module, the housing and the shield together.

  • Patent number: 6319026
    Abstract: An electrical connector includes a dielectric housing (1), a terminal module (2), a shielding shell (3), a pair of board locks (14) and a pair of rivets (13). The terminal module (2) is attached to the dielectric housing so that a plurality of terminals (4) extends through a mating projection (8) of the housing. The shielding shell encloses the mating projection. The board locks are fixed to both ends of the housing by the rivets. A resilient finger (143) is integrally formed with a corresponding board lock and contacts the shielding shell. Engaging legs (142) of the board locks are adapted to mount to a printed circuit board and connect with a grounding trace of the printed circuit board. Thus the shielding shell is electrically grounded to the grounding traces via the fingers of the board locks.

  • Patent number: 6257934
    Abstract: An audio jack electrical connector comprises a body retaining a plurality of signal terminals and a spacer defining a plurality of receiving holes for retaining connection contacts. The signal terminals extend beyond a bottom surface of the body for engaging with the corresponding connection contacts of the spacer. A tubular receptacle is defined through the body, and a projection portion of the receptacle is formed on a front surface of the body for engaging with a plug for audio signal transmission. A pair of locking elements is formed on lateral edges of the body. Each locking element comprises a locking arm and a locking tip. A pair of locking portions is formed on lateral faces of the spacer. Each locking portion comprises a recess and a locking block. In assembly, the locking arm is received in the corresponding recess and the locking tip engages the locking block. Thus, the body is securely assembled to the spacer.
